What is Cloze ing?

Cloze ing is a technique used in language learning and assessment that involves removing words or phrases from a text and asking learners to fill in the missing information. It is a useful tool for testing reading comprehension and vocabulary skills, as well as promoting active engagement with the text.

The term “Cloze ing” comes from the word “cloze,” which refers to the process of deleting words from a text and replacing them with blanks. This technique was first introduced by Wilson Taylor in the 1950s and has since been widely used in language education. Cloze ing exercises can be designed to target specific language features, such as verb tenses, prepositions, or vocabulary related to a particular topic.

During a Cloze ing activity, learners are required to read the text carefully and consider the context in order to determine the most appropriate words or phrases to fill in the blanks. This not only helps learners develop their reading skills but also enhances their understanding of how words and grammar function within a sentence. Additionally, Cloze ing exercises can be used as a form of assessment to evaluate learners’ understanding of a text or to identify areas where further instruction is needed.

How to Create a Science Cloze ing Worksheet

Creating a science cloze ing worksheet is a great way to engage students and assess their understanding of scientific concepts. Cloze ing is a technique where certain words or phrases are removed from a passage, and students are required to fill in the missing information. This type of worksheet can be used to reinforce vocabulary, concepts, and reading comprehension skills.

To create a science cloze ing worksheet, start by selecting a passage or article that is relevant to the topic you are teaching. It could be a scientific experiment, a description of a natural phenomenon, or an explanation of a scientific theory. Make sure the passage contains key vocabulary words or phrases that you want your students to learn.

Next, read through the passage and identify the words or phrases that you want to remove. These could be important scientific terms, names of scientists, or key concepts. Replace these words or phrases with a blank space or an underline, indicating to the students that they need to fill in the missing information.

Create a list of the removed words or phrases and their corresponding answers. This will serve as the answer key for the worksheet. Make sure to arrange the answers in the same order as they appear in the passage. You can also provide a word bank or a list of possible options for the students to choose from.

Finally, format the worksheet in a clear and organized manner. Include instructions for the students, such as how many words are missing and if they need to choose from a word bank. Consider adding visuals, such as diagrams or illustrations, to enhance understanding. Make sure to include space for students to write their answers.
